Course Offerings
 
African
African Dance 1-2 emphasizes the historical and cultural roots of African dance and explores more advanced levels of technique.
 
Ballet
This course emphasizes refining and strengthening the fundamentals of classical stance and movement. Body alignment, line, and precise musical execution are introduced to steps, turns, and jumps at an intermediate level.
 
Dance 1-2
Students build physical and technical skills such as posture, balance, coordination, flexibility, strength, and stamina, and develop mental skills and artistic expression through formal and informal performances. Students are exposed to cultural history and aesthetic sensibilities through a variety of dance forms, including, but not limited to, modern, contemporary, jazz, ballet, hip hop, African, and tap. Each form will incorporate vocabulary development, injury prevention, rhythmic knowledge, and methods in dance composition/critique. Students will participate in physical skill assessments in addition to assessments in performance settings.
 
Hip Hop
Hip Hop is offered at a variety of levels depending on the overall experience and dance level of Jefferson students. In general, students must have a strong knowledge of the basic Hip Hop steps. Complex rhythms and longer sequences progressively build technique, stamina, and artistry. Prerequisite: None
 
Modern
Students are introduced to the basic forms of dance and dance vocabulary. The class focuses on modern techniques such as Horton, Cunningham, and Graham. The class is designed to enhance body conditioning, strength, flexibility, self-discipline, control, and the joy of movement. Students are taught to develop their kinesthetic sense of basic alignment and principles of safe and efficient movement. Prerequisite: None
 
Tap
You will explore the uniquely American dance style that emphasizes the development of rhythm and fine motor skills. Students learn basic tap combinations along with a variety of beginning dances. Prerequisite: None
 
Jazz
Students are introduced to the basic forms of classical jazz, contemporary, and ballet, as well as contemporary hip‐ hop and funk. Designed to enhance body conditioning, strength, flexibility, self‐discipline, control, and joy of movement. Students are taught to develop their kinesthetic sense of basic alignment and principles of safe and efficient movement. Prerequisite: None
 
Jefferson Dancers
The Jefferson Dancers is a select group of our school’s most advanced dancers. Intensive work, intended for the career‐oriented dancer, includes continued training and frequent performances in all dance styles. Students work with local, nationally, and internationally recognized choreographers. Students must make a one‐year commitment and meet the district’s extracurricular activities standards. Prerequisite: Audition Only  
 
Jefferson Dancers II
The Jefferson Dancers II is comprised of dancers who are a part of the dance program at Jefferson High School. The company is by audition or invitation only, and the dancers rehearse all year on Tue/Wed/Thurs from 3:30‐5:30 p.m. Outreach opportunities, performance opportunities, and work year-round with different choreographers are part of the process for dancers in the company. Prerequisite: Audition Only
